Auntie Jill's Soy-Free Vegan Brownies - and They're Good!
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 10 Minutes
Cook Time: 25 Minutes
Ready In: 35 Minutes
Servings: 16
Don't let the name fool you - these are delicious! My Sister had some pretty strict dietary needs and found a recipe that she could play around with to suit her needs. It has no soy, and no milk products but tastes terrific. The best thing about this is that you can lick the bowl because there are no eggs! This brownie is a little more cake-like but I don't like really rich foods, so it's perfect. Enjoy!
Ingredients:
2 cups flour
1 cup brown sugar
1 cup sugar
1 teaspoon salt
3/4 cup cocoa
1/2 teaspoon baking powder
1 cup water
1 teaspoon vanilla
1/2 cup oil
2 cups walnut pieces
Directions:
1. Mix dry ingredients together in large bowl (walnuts added later).
2. Mix wet ingredients together.
3. Add wet ingredients to the dry ingredients and mix together - approximately 50 strokes. Fold in walnuts.
4. Spread mixture into a greased 9x13 pan. Bake at 350F for 25 minutes, or until a knife/toothpick can be inserted and comes out clean.
